首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何在Android浏览器列表中添加Cordova应用

在Android浏览器列表中添加Cordova应用,可以通过以下步骤实现:

  1. 配置Cordova项目:确保你已经安装了Cordova并创建了一个Cordova项目。如果尚未安装Cordova,请按照官方文档进行安装。
  2. 在Cordova项目中添加插件:为了在浏览器列表中添加应用,你需要使用Cordova插件。有一些插件可以实现这个功能,例如"cordova-plugin-customurlscheme"和"cordova-plugin-deeplinks"。
    • cordova-plugin-customurlscheme:这个插件允许你注册一个自定义URL scheme,并在浏览器中打开应用。
    • cordova-plugin-deeplinks:这个插件支持更复杂的URL映射,允许你根据URL的路径和查询参数来打开应用的不同部分。
    • 你可以根据自己的需求选择其中一个插件并按照插件的文档进行安装和配置。
  • 修改Android清单文件:为了将应用添加到Android浏览器列表中,需要在Android清单文件(AndroidManifest.xml)中进行一些修改。
    • 添加一个新的activity,用于处理自定义URL scheme的打开请求。这个activity应该定义在一个单独的intent-filter中,用于捕获特定的URL scheme。
    • 在intent-filter中添加一个<data>元素,用于指定你的应用要处理的URL scheme。
    • 可选地,你还可以定义其他的<intent-filter>,以处理不同的URL路径和查询参数。
    • 修改后的清单文件示例:
    • 修改后的清单文件示例:
    • 注意替换上述示例中的"your_custom_scheme"、"your_domain"和"your_path"为你自己的URL scheme、域名和路径。
  • 构建和安装应用:完成以上步骤后,通过Cordova命令构建并安装你的应用到Android设备或模拟器中。
  • 构建和安装应用:完成以上步骤后,通过Cordova命令构建并安装你的应用到Android设备或模拟器中。
  • 确保你的Android设备或模拟器具有默认浏览器(例如Chrome)以及其他支持打开URL scheme的浏览器。然后,尝试在浏览器中输入自定义URL scheme或满足定义的URL路径和查询参数的URL,你的应用将会出现在浏览器列表中,并可以通过点击打开。

补充说明:

  • Cordova是一个开源的移动应用开发框架,它允许开发者使用HTML、CSS和JavaScript构建跨平台的移动应用程序。
  • 在Cordova应用中添加到Android浏览器列表的功能,可以提升应用的可访问性和用户体验,使得用户可以更方便地通过浏览器打开应用。
  • 腾讯云相关产品和链接:由于要求不能提及特定的云计算品牌商,请自行查阅腾讯云的相关文档或官方网站以获取腾讯云提供的适用于移动应用开发和部署的解决方案。
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券